Dear Editors

No thanks

I went to school two nights a week for ten weeks while in the hospital for alcoholism treatment. On the way, another patient (from another unit) offered me a drink - never failed to. My answer was, No thanks, I'll be kicked out, my doctor would have a fit, etc. One night, as usual, I was offered the drink and I said, No thanks! I don't care for any--without a thought of G-5 or the doctor.
